Professional Overview
Jacqueline Novogratz is the Founder & CEO of Acumen, a nonprofit organization that invests in companies, leaders, and ideas to address poverty and inequality. Her key expertise areas include social entrepreneurship, global development, and impact investing, with a focus on creating sustainable solutions for low-income communities.
Experience Summary
Current Role
As the Founder & CEO of Acumen, Jacqueline oversees the organization's overall strategy and direction. Her key responsibilities include setting the organization's vision, building and maintaining partnerships, and ensuring the organization's financial sustainability. Under her leadership, Acumen has invested in over 130 companies, reaching more than 300 million people in developing countries.
Career Progression
Jacqueline's career has been marked by her commitment to social entrepreneurship and global development. Prior to founding Acumen, she worked at the Rockefeller Foundation and the International Fund for Agricultural Development.
